Simple tips to Apply for Teacher Mortgage Forgiveness. If you believe you be eligible for the instructor loan forgiveness plan, you’ll want to sign up to each of your own loan servicers after you have taught for at least 5 years.

The principle management policeman at the college or informative solution department will certify from the software that you have met the prerequisites.

If you have Perkins debts, they are given by universities and colleges on their own instead of the office of Education. You’ll need to contact the college where you gotten the education loan to undertaking your application.

There are 2 additional forgiveness software you can make the most of as an instructor: Public Service mortgage Forgiveness (PSLF) and state-sponsored software. If you’re functioning toward forgiveness but striving which will make your repayments nowadays, it’s also possible to access it an income-driven repayment strategy.

Public-service Financing Forgiveness

Under PSLF, you can easily get forgiveness for continuing to be balances of your federal immediate student education loans once you have generated 120 qualifying on-time payments. To qualify, you will have to benefit a government agencies or an eligible not-for-profit organization—schools are categorized as the federal government umbrella.

It is possible to have forgiveness through both PSLF and instructor loan forgiveness applications, however for the same amount of solution. When you rely five years toward teacher financing forgiveness, money produced through that opportunity don’t rely toward the 120-payment need for PSLF.

Due to the fact teacher mortgage forgiveness plan does not provide a great deal to most coaches, it may be preferable to operate toward forgiveness under PSLF, especially if you need a big balance.

Income-Driven Payment Tactics

The section of training offers four income-driven repayment options. With respect to the brand of loans you really have as well as your financial predicament Wyoming payday loans near me, chances are you’ll be eligible for several of the projects.

Income-driven repayment methods decrease your payment per month to as little as 10per cent of discretionary income (it is any money beyond 150per cent in the appropriate federal impoverishment standard). In addition they stretch your repayment phrase to 20 or 25 years. While which is a number of years to be in financial obligation, you’re going to be forgiven any stability that remains after the payment plan.

Simply keep in mind that under income-driven payment forgiveness, the released levels should be regarded as taxable earnings.

Other Options

Several other options the us government produces if you are having difficulties is forbearance and deferment. Qualifications requirement can differ, however if you be considered, you may be able to pause their monthly payments for some several months or maybe more.

It’s important to note, however, that many student education loans continue steadily to accrue interest during forbearance or deferment, meaning balance is going to be large when the repayment hiatus ends up.

If a forgiveness plan isn’t feasible for you, refinancing your student loan could net you a lowered rate of interest minimizing monthly payments. Refinancing could possibly be particularly helpful in case you are an instructor with a mixture of general public and personal student loan loans, as refinancing several debts with an individual decreased rate of interest can substantially curb your education loan loans.
